Yahrtzeit Yomi #830!! כ חשון (Shabbos) Rav Mordechai Zuckerman רב מרדכי ליב ב״ר דוד נחמי׳ מאיר עיני ישראל (1910 - 2003) 20 Cheshvan (Shabbos) was the 20th yahrtzeit of Rav Mordechai Leib Zuckerman, author of Meir Einei Yisrael (1912-2003). He was born in Samagron, a city near Vilna. In 1931, he moved to Radin to learn with the Chafetz Chaim. After the petirah of the Chafetz Chaim, Rav Mordechai Leib stayed in Radin for eight more years. The Chafetz Chaim wrote a book called Sefer Chafetz Chaim, which consists of two parts – laws of Lashon Harah and laws of Rechilut. He sourced these laws from various parts of the Talmud, Halacha, and poskim. The name Chafetz Chaim comes from the verse that states "a person who desires life should guard their tongue from speaking evil." The book is divided into two parts – the practical application of Halacha and where the laws originated from. • Rabbi Yisrael Meir Kagan, known as the Chafetz Chaim, was born in Dzyatlava, Belarus, in 1838.• He was renowned for his teachings and attracted students from all over Europe; by 1869, his house became known as the Radin Yeshiva.• He published 21 books, most notably Chafetz Chaim (1873) - an organized and clarified sefer regarding the laws of Lashon Hara - and Mishnah Berurah (printed between 1894-1907), an authoritative source of Halacha.Support the show SUBSCRIBE to The Weekly Parsha for an insightful weekly shiur on the Parsha of the week. • Speech that states something negative about a person, even if true, is considered Lashon Hara (Evil Tongue).• Hotzaat Shem Ra ("spreading a bad name") consists of lies and is considered an even graver sin than Lashon Hara.• Gossiping is called Rechilut and is also prohibited by halakha.• In Numbers 12, Miriam spoke negatively about Moses, resulting in punishment from God.• Rabbi Yisrael Meir Kagan wrote two significant works on Evil Tongue: Chafetz Chaim and Shmirat HaLashon, their English adaptation Guard Your Tongue.Support the showJoin The Motivation Congregation WhatsApp community...

A greatly respected Torah leader of recent times, Rav Aharon Leib Steinman (1914-2017) spent the last 60 years of his long life in Bnei Brak. Prior to that were quite a few stops along the way, each stage shaping his development. A childhood in Brisk led to his studying in the local Toras Chesed Yeshiva of Rav Moshe Sokolovsky. Escaping the Polish army draft to Switzerland, he joined a Yeshiva there, eventually marrying and making his way to Israel. Facing the various challenges presented by modern times, education for girls loomed as a viable solution. Rabbi Samson Raphael Hirsch promulgated traditional education for Jewish women early on in his career, and later implemented it in his Realschule in Frankfurt in 1853. Formal Torah education for girls was thus a reality and could be copied by other communities facing similar challenges. The Chafetz Chaim decried the state of traditional Jewish life in many of his writings, and declared that Torah education for girls is imperative at this juncture of history in light of the challenges of modernity.
